Summary

Rollings Middle School of the Arts is a public middle school located in Summerville, South Carolina, serving grades 6-8 with a total enrollment of 805 students. The school is part of the Dorchester 02 School District, which is ranked 19 out of 75 school districts in the state and has a 4-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Rollings Middle School of the Arts has consistently been one of the top-performing middle schools in South Carolina, ranking within the top 10 for the past several years. In the 2024-2025 school year, the school ranked 4th out of 320 middle schools in the state and received a 5-star rating from SchoolDigger. The school's academic performance is exceptional, with 100% proficiency in EOCEP/Algebra 1/Mathematics for the Technologies 2, compared to 80.02% for the Dorchester 02 district and 73.95% for the state. In English Language Arts and Mathematics, the school's proficiency rates are significantly higher than the district and state averages.

When comparing Rollings Middle School of the Arts to middle schools in the neighboring Charleston 01 and Berkeley 01 districts, the performance gap is significant. The middle schools in these other districts, such as Northwoods Middle, Deer Park Middle, College Park Middle, and Sangaree Middle, consistently underperform Rollings Middle School of the Arts and the Dorchester 02 district as a whole.
